Overview
BC56-16PASX from Nexperia is an AEC-Q101 qualified NPN medium power transistor in a DFN2020D-3 (SOT1061D) leadless package, rated for 80 V VCEO, 1 A continuous collector current, and 100–250 hFE at VCE = 2 V, IC = 150 mA. It serves as a high-side switch or MOSFET driver in automotive power management circuits with exposed thermal pad for enhanced PCB heat dissipation.
For engineers reviewing the BC56-16PASX datasheet, BC56-16PASX pinout, BC56-16PASX application, or BC56-16PASX equivalent, this part supports AOI-compatible assembly, operates up to 150 °C junction temperature, and delivers 500 mV VCE(sat) at IC = 500 mA / IB = 50 mA - critical for low-loss switching in battery-powered and linear regulator designs.
Technical Context
This NPN bipolar junction transistor uses silicon planar epitaxial technology with a base-emitter junction optimized for stable DC current gain across −55 °C to +150 °C ambient. Its 2 mm × 2 mm × 0.65 mm ultra-thin DFN package integrates side-wettable flanks for solder joint inspection and a thermally enhanced collector pad directly connected to the die's backside.
The device exhibits 180 MHz fT at VCE = 5 V, IC = 50 mA, enabling reliable operation in moderate-frequency switching applications. Thermal resistance Rth(j-a) ranges from 76 K/W (4-layer PCB, 1 cm² collector pad) to 298 K/W (single-sided FR4), confirming its design intent for thermally constrained SMD layouts.

Pinout & Package
BC56-16PASX is housed in a 3-terminal DFN2020D-3 (SOT1061D) ultra-thin leadless package measuring 2.0 mm × 2.0 mm × 0.65 mm, featuring side-wettable flanks for automated optical inspection and an exposed collector pad on the bottom surface for thermal and electrical performance.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Base (B) | Control terminal; requires ~50 mA base current to saturate 500 mA collector current - defines driver stage sizing. |
| 2 | Emitter (E) | Reference node for biasing; internally connected to substrate; must be tied to system ground or low-side return path. |
| 3 | Collector (C) | Power output terminal; electrically and thermally coupled to exposed bottom pad - must connect to large copper area for thermal management. |

FAQ
Is BC56-16PASX pin-compatible with BC54-16PASX or BC55-16PASX?
No. BC54/55/56-16PASX variants share the same DFN2020D-3 package and pinout (B-E-C), but differ in voltage/current ratings: BC54-16PASX is 60 V/0.5 A, BC55-16PASX is 60 V/1 A, and BC56-16PASX is 80 V/1 A. Electrical substitution requires validation of VCEO and IC margins in the target circuit.
What is the recommended footprint for BC56-16PASX reflow soldering?
The official Nexperia footprint for DFN2020D-3 specifies 0.35 mm wide × 1.1 mm long solder lands for pins 1 and 2 (B and E), and a 2.1 mm × 1.7 mm thermal pad for pin 3 (C), with 0.4 mm solder mask clearance. This layout ensures reliable wetting of side flanks and optimal thermal transfer to the PCB.
Does BC56-16PASX require a base resistor in all applications?
Yes - unlike MOSFETs, this bipolar transistor requires controlled base current to avoid thermal runaway. For 500 mA collector current, a 100 Ω resistor (with 5 V drive) delivers ~45 mA IB, achieving safe saturation. Omitting the resistor risks excessive base current and device failure.
Can BC56-16PASX be used in linear amplifier configurations?
Yes - its 180 MHz fT and stable hFE across temperature support Class-A audio preamplifier and sensor signal conditioning stages. However, power dissipation must remain below Ptot derating curves; at 25 °C ambient, maximum continuous dissipation is 1.65 W with proper PCB copper area.
